Buffalo horn is very tough and durable which are positives for a hard working handle.
On the other hand though the shock absorption is a little worse than wood and it can be a bit slippery when wet. Roughing it up with sandpaper helps a lot in this regard. It can face issues with shrinking or warping worse than wood, however with regular oiling and care this issue is lessened greatly.
If you check out Joshua Carr's instagram you'll see his 15" horn panawal has held up just fine after a lot of hard use.
